Slide box used by Hitler's personal photographer 
a: Height: 1.630 inches (4.14 cm) | Width: 2.250 inches (5.715 cm) | Depth: 3.000 inches (7.62 cm) b: Height: 2.000 inches (5.08 cm) | Width: 2.500 inches (6.35 cm) | Depth: 3.250 inches (8.255 cm) 
Box and lid used by Hugo Jaeger, one of Hitler's personal photographers during WWII.

Box bottom (a) and lid (b); box is cardboard rectangle covered in gray marbled paper on outside and about a half inch from top along inside; lid (b) is a cardboard rectangle covered in gray marbled paper on outside and about a half inch from top along inside; two half-circles are cut out of the bottom of the longer sides of the lid; off-white label attached to one of the shorter sides with"SHADOWS / OF THE PAST/ A HISTORICAL HITLER REVIEW / IN 50 FULL COLOR SLIDES / WITH DESCRIBING PAMPHLET" printed in black ink.
